"bank format for point(.)," and "converts the period (.) to a comma (,) code to import" &nbsp I don't fully understand. The screen-clip does it show a piece of the csv-file?
Your csv-file uses for
  • list separator - I guess ','
  • decimal separator - I guess '.'
  • thousand separator - ????
Try
>> out = cssm('cssm.txt')
out =
1.0e+05 *
7.3456 0.0005 0.0005 0.0005 0.0005 0.0206
7.3459 0.0005 0.0005 0.0005 0.0005 0.0277
7.3462 0.0005 0.0005 0.0005 0.0005 0.0229
7.3465 0.0005 0.0005 0.0005 0.0005 0.0526
7.3468 0.0005 0.0005 0.0005 0.0005 0.0301
7.3478 0.0005 0.0005 0.0005 0.0005 0.0333
where
function out = cssm( filespec )
fid = fopen( filespec );
cac = textscan( fid, '%s%s%f%f%f%f%f' ...
, 'Delimiter', ',', 'CollectOutput', true );
fclose( fid );
str = cell2mat(cac{1});
sdn = datenum( str, 'mm/dd/yyyyHH:MM');
out = cat( 2, sdn, cac{2} );
end
and where cssm.txt contains
03/01/2011,00:00,50.38,51.62,50.38,50.91,2061
04/01/2011,00:00,51.42,51.42,49.81,50.21,2771
05/01/2011,00:00,49.60,50.82,49.60,49.81,2287
06/01/2011,00:00,49.95,50.05,48.35,48.60,5259
07/01/2011,00:00,48.60,48.91,47.90,48.16,3012
10/01/2011,00:00,48.47,48.89,47.57,47.63,3333
(thanks to OCR)
